Arlluk Technology Solutions is Hiring a .NET Developer Near Chantilly, VA

ATS Job ID - 24100017
Arlluk Technology Solutions (ATS), a Koniag Government Services company, is looking for a highly qualified, experienced, and self-motivated individual with a Top-secret Clearance to perform the duties of a .NET Developer to support ATS and our government customer onsite at FBI Records Operation Center (ROC), in Winchester, VA OR Chantilly, VA.
We offer competitive compensation and an extraordinary benefits package including health, dental and vision insurance, 401K with company matching, flexible spending accounts, paid holidays, three weeks paid time off, and more.Position Overview:
This position is for a mid-level developer to support the FBI’s Information Management Division by applying information technology solutions to their business processes. This developer would be responsible for development and maintenance of web applications and services. Responsibilities could include all aspects of the software development life cycle including requirements analysis, design, development, testing, integration, and deployment. This position is in a team environment and involves collaboration with and supporting other team members.
Essential Functions, Responsibilities & Duties may include, but are not limited to:
  • Design and Develop web application functionality using C#.
  • Build rich internet applications using JavaScript, JQuery and other client-side technologies.
  • Develops and maintains web services using WCF, REST, and JSON.
  • Design and develop applications using agile development and SCRUM processes.
  • Adhere to good development practices: documentation, code standards, code/design reviews, optimization and maintainability.
  • Must be analytical, detail oriented and able to translate functional requirements into web-based solutions (i.e., web applications) using advanced technologies.
  • Conduct automated unit and integration tests of product functionality following established testing processes or procedures.
  • Research problems discovered by QA or product support and provide acceptable problem resolution.
  • Research and identify new technologies and developmental tools.
  • Perform other duties as assigned
Work Experience, Knowledge, Skills & Abilities:
  • 3 years demonstrated experience developing web applications.
  • 3 years demonstrated experience developing applications using C#.
  • Proficient in Object Oriented Design and Development.
  • Experience with .NET 3.5, 4.0, or 4.5 framework.
  • Proficient in abstraction, advanced techniques, best practices, and design patterns.
  • Strong problem solving and analysis skills, self-motivated, and able to work and communicate in a team environment.
  • Proficient with client-side technologies such as HTML, JavaScript, JQuery, and Ajax.
  • Able to communicate fluently in English.
  • Experience developing services using Windows Communication Foundation (WCF)
  • Experience with Microsoft Access and Visual Basic for Applications (VBA)
  • Bachelor's degree or higher in computer science, similar degree, or significant software engineering experience (10 years)
